What do a madame and a bounty hunter have in common? They want the same man.

When Rosalyn Smythe, aka Madame Rosie, steps aboard the "Marie-Dearie," she hopes it's the end of a year-long search for her runaway fiance, Dalton Black. Her cabin holds a surprise: James McKendrick. Notorious bounty hunter, old lover, a man only too happy to help her clear the air and her heart of her murdering, thieving bastard fiance once and for all.

In disguise as a riverboat gambler, Dalton is determined to find who framed him for killing two U.S. Army soldiers and who stole the gold they were carrying. He wants his life back and his woman, who just happens to be on board and on the arm of his "former" best friend.

Convincing James he's innocent is easier than winning back Rosalyn's heart. Especially since Rosalyn seems to be enjoying their competition for her affections a little "too" much. There's only one place to work out his dilemma. In bed.

As the sheets become unbearably hot, threads of evidence leading to the real killer are unraveling, leading toward one fateful card game and one man who's hell-bent on making sure Dalton has nothing left to lose.
